(Corrects time of press conference in paragraph 2)
BEIJING, Aug 24 (Reuters) - China's foreign ministry said on Monday Beijing will closely watch developments and do what is necessary to protect its rights as the U.S. prepares to unveil new Iran sanctions that are expected to target Tehran's trading partners.
U.S. Treasury Secretary Scott Bessent, who is set to hold a press conference at 1 p.m. EDT (1700 GMT) on Monday, has threatened to impose "the toughest sanctions in history" on Iran and urged China to cooperate with Washington.
